Job Summary
We are looking for a systematic and motivated IT Support Executive to join our IT team. You will be the first point of contact for day-to-day IT support across the company, helping users stay productive while maintaining our IT equipment, systems and records. This is a hands-on role that combines IT support with administrative coordination — ideal for someone organized, eager to learn and comfortable working in a fast-paced environment.
Key Responsibilities
Provide day-to-day IT helpdesk support and troubleshooting
for users (hardware, software, connectivity and peripherals).
Set up, configure, deploy and maintain
laptops, desktops, printers, mobile devices, software and other IT equipment.
Manage user accounts, email, and system access
(create, modify, disable).
Support the IT onboarding and offboarding process for employees
, including equipment issuance and account provisioning/deactivation.
Maintain accurate IT asset, software license and user access records
, and assist with periodic audits.
Provide basic support for network, backup and IT infrastructure
(Wi-Fi, switches, servers) and escalate issues where needed.
Liaise with IT vendors and service providers
for repairs, procurement, warranty and support cases.
Assist with IT-related administrative tasks
, such as quotations, purchase requests, delivery coordination and record-keeping.
Maintain proper IT documentation, procedures and records
(SOPs, knowledge base, ticket logs).
Assist with IT patching, security and endpoint management
tasks under supervision.
Support other IT-related tasks and projects
as assigned by the IT Manager.
Requirements
Qualifications& Experience
Diploma / NITEC / Higher NITEC in IT, Computer Science, Business Administration or a related field.
Around 1 year of relevant IT support or administrative experience;
fresh graduates are welcome to apply.
Basic knowledge of Windows OS, Microsoft 365, networking fundamentals, and common desktop/printer hardware.
Skills& Attributes
Systematic, organized, meticulous and able to work in a fast-paced environment with tight deadlines.
Good interpersonal and communication skills, with a service-oriented mindset.
Independent, patient and a strong willingness to learn.
Able to work under pressure and prioritize multiple tasks.
